Marcia G. Sites, 83, formerly of Lower Allen Township passed away on Sunday, February 26, 2023, at Ephrata Manor, Ephrata, PA. Marcia was born and raised in Harrisburg to Harry and Iola Goudy. Throughout her life, she remained close to her only and older sister, Jane. The sisters shared a lifelong love of piano playing thanks to their mother, who taught her girls how to play. Their life on Allison Hill was filled with lots of outdoor play where Marcia developed a love of roller skating down and around Dunkle Street. Marcia met the love of her life, future husband, Leroy K. Sites, at the Rainbow Roller Rink on the Carlisle Pike. Marcia and Leroy won numerous roller skating dance competitions, in both local and regional divisions. They were married in 1967 and lived a comfortable life, working and caring for their garden and cats. The happy couple made music together with Leroy playing the mandolin and Marcia, the piano.


Marcia and Leroy were members of Mechanicsburg Church of God, where Marcia played the piano for Sunday School. After becoming a widow in 1991, Marcia joined Zion Lutheran Church in Etters, to be close to her sister. At Zion, Marcia played the piano for 3 children’s choirs, vacation bible school and was a member of the choir. Marcia joined Market Square Presbyterian Church in 2001, where she attended services faithfully.


Marcia became a telephone operator for the Bell of Pennsylvania at the age of 22, after attending Messiah College. Her kind and distinctive voice made her effective as an operator and provided her the opportunity to be promoted into management with the newly created Verizon Communications. Marcia’s easy going and friendly demeanor was consistently shown to all with whom she came into contact. She was loved by her family members, caregivers, friends and neighbors. Marcia’s unassuming and appreciative nature helped her adjust when she was no longer able to live independently. Many visits to Juniper Village in Mount Joy, resulted in laughter and silliness as the sisters reminisced about happy times of the past. Her sister remained close to her throughout her declining years.


Marcia enjoyed watching Dancing with the Stars, which reminded her of the joyful experiences on the roller rink dance floor. Marcia was a voracious reader; her library was diverse and impressive.
